Also known as: distal clavicle resection, AC joint resection, Mumford procedure, shoulder arthroscopy with distal clavicle excision, arthroscopic Mumford
Arthroscopy of the shoulder with distal clavicle resection for management of acromioclavicular joint pathology.
In Plain Language
removing end of collarbone; AC joint cleanup
Clinical Context
Indicated for acromioclavicular joint arthritis, osteophytes, and distal clavicle hypertrophy causing subacromial impingement.

Billing & Documentation
As a surgical CPT code, proper documentation must include the operative report detailing the procedure performed, patient positioning, approach, findings, and any complications. This code has a 90-day global period, which includes the day of the procedure, 1 day preoperative, and 90 days of postoperative care. Ensure the diagnosis code (ICD-10) supports medical necessity for the procedure.
